Bodybuilding and fitness changed the trajectory of Arnold Schwarzenegger’s life. Thus, even decades after retiring from professional bodybuilding, the Austrian Oak continues to give back to the industry. At 76, Arnold Schwarzenegger doesn’t just want to give aspiring bodybuilders a platform to shine, but also to help the average person find appreciation for fitness. So now he has made a free guide for those into fitness.

The Arnold Classic co-founder posted on social media about a comprehensive and free training guide that he created. “For 60 years, I’ve seen every type of workout,” Arnold Schwarzenegger said in the promo. So he put all that knowledge into the free e-book that anyone can download. However, unlike other training guides, Arnie’s Get Back in Shape has something for even the busiest individuals.

While many people want to get started with workouts, they find it difficult to start their fitness journey owing to several obligations, such as financial constraints, long working hours, or multiple jobs. However, Arnold Schwarzenegger has designed his guide with all of this in mind.

“Whether you’re a beginner or advanced, have a full gym or only your body weight, or want to train for two hours or only 10 minutes,” the former champion explained who his e-book was meant for. Arnold Schwarzenegger even has bodyweight training plans for people who can’t afford to go to the gym or buy weights for home workouts. The Austrian Oak even has something special for those who don’t need a guide.

“This guide has everything you need, including my infamous “Friday workouts’ with Franco,” said Arnie. So the advanced lifters who have already tried everything under the sun might want to take a crack at the workout of two former Mr. Olympia champions. While the e-book is the latest resource Arnold Schwarzenegger has come up with, it only scratches the surface.

Arnold Schwarzenegger is on a fitness crusade

The bodybuilding legend’s free e-book isn’t the only free resource he has. Arnold Schwarzenegger has been publishing his fitness newsletter for just over a year now. The free newsletter regularly brings the latest and greatest fitness advice for anyone looking to improve their quality of life. Like his free training guide, the newsletter is short enough for people on a tight schedule.

Schwarzenegger started his crusade after seeing the rising rates of obesity in the country. That’s why the fitness icon is going to such lengths to provide so many resources for free. The former Mr. Univese has already inspired countless people with his newsletter, and they’ve thanked him on social media. He even has the Pump App, a paid platform for personal training.
